Review Summary
Cervo's is celebrated for its vibrant New York ambiance, outstanding seafood offerings, and attentive service, consistently impressing around 90% of reviewers who delight in dishes like crispy shrimp heads, rock shrimp, and clams.
The intimate vibe with an open kitchen and efficient service is highly appreciated in 85% of reviews, although some guests noted occasional service lapses, including a less personable waiter and rushed interactions, affecting less than 10% of experiences.
While most reviews praise the food quality and innovative menu, about 20% comment on the relatively high prices and small portions, which seem to align with the upscale dining style of the venue.
Reservations are recommended due to frequent high demand, as some guests found wait times challenging without prior booking, highlighting the venue's popularity.
